No. C 11-6319 CRB (PR)
ORDER OF DISMISSAL
On December 13, 2011, the clerk filed as a new action a letter by plaintiff
14
alleging inadequate medical care in state prison. On that same date, the court
15
notified plaintiff in writing that the action was deficient because he did not file an
16
actual complaint or pay the requisite $350.00 filing fee or, instead, submit a signed
17
and completed court-approved in forma pauperis (IFP) application. Plaintiff was
18
advised that failure to file the requested items within 30 days would result in
19
dismissal of the action.
20
More than 40 days have elapsed; however, plaintiff has not provided the
21
court with the requisite items, or sought an extension of time to do so. The action
22
is DISMISSED without prejudice.
23
The clerk shall close the file and terminate all pending motions as moot.
24
SO ORDERED.
